Engineering in Alaska

In Q2 2026, Alaska has 46 active Engineering Services opportunities distributed across 7 cities, but the market is top-heavy: Eielson AFB commands 63% of all activity. Eielson AFB, Unknown, EARECKSON AS together hold 89% of statewide deal flow. Contractors entering Alaska's Engineering Services market should treat Eielson AFB as the primary beachhead before expanding to secondary markets.

In Alaska's Engineering Services sector, Eielson AFB dominates with 29 active opportunities (63% of state volume) in Q2 2026, followed by Unknown at 8 and EARECKSON AS at 4. The 3.6× gap between first and second place signals that Eielson AFB has structural advantages — likely driven by proximity to major federal facilities or defense installations. Contractors should track how these rankings evolve seasonally, as federal fiscal year-end (September) often reshuffles city-level activity.

Two agencies shape Alaska's Engineering Services market: U.S. Coast Guard leads at 43% of awards, with National Park Service at 33%. Together they represent 77% of the state's 30 recorded contract actions and $30.3M in total spending. Winning with either agency provides the past-performance foundation to compete for the other's work. On the vendor side, the market is incumbent-heavy: the top 3 contractors — BEZEK-DURST-SEISER, INC., DESIGN ALASKA, INC., PROHNS LLC — hold 67% of recent awards, meaning new entrants face significant barriers unless targeting recompetes or set-asides.

The recompete pipeline across Alaska shows 3 Engineering Services contracts approaching renewal, valued at an estimated $47.3M combined. Notably, 100% of these carry high takeover signals — a rate that suggests systemic dissatisfaction with incumbent performance or deliberate agency strategies to rotate vendors.

How We Rank These

We score each opportunity on a 0–100 scale using six transparent factors: service fit, contract value, timing urgency, geographic relevance, competition level, and agency buying appetite. Data sourced from SAM.gov and USAspending.gov, refreshed daily.
